Solar Energy Analysis for Fort Smith, AR

Solar Radiation Data in Fort Smith

Based on historical Fort Smith, AR data, solar panels that are tilted towards the equator at an angle equal to the latitude will produce the maximum solar energy output in Fort Smith. [1]

Fort Smith has an average monthly Global Horizontal Irradiance (GHI) of 4.44 kilowatt hours per square meter per day (kWh/m2/day), which is approximately 4% less than the average monthly Direct Normal Irradiance (DNI) of 4.63 kWh/m2/day. [1]

Solar installations in Fort Smith that are always titled at the latitude of Fort Smith (Average Tilt at Latitude or ATaL) average 5.05 kWh/m2/day, or about 14% greater than the average monthly GHI of 4.44 kWh/m2/day and approximately 9% greater than the average monthly DNI of 4.63 kWh/m2/day. [1]

Solar Energy Glossary

Global Horizontal Irradiance (GHI)

Global Horizontal Irradiance: The total amount of solar radiation that is received per unit area by a surface that is always positioned in a horizontal manner.

Direct Normal Irradiance (DNI)

Direct Normal Irradiance: The total amount of solar radiation received per unit area by a surface that is always perpendicular to the sun rays that come in a straight line from the direction of the sun at its current position in the sky.

Average Tilt at Latitude (ATaL)

Average Tilt at Latitude: The total amount of solar radiation received per unit area by a surface that is tilted toward the equator at an angle equal to the current latitude. ATaL will often produce the optimum energy output.

Solar Radiation Analysis for Fort Smith, AR

Solar Radiation Data in Fort Smith

Fort Smith, AR has a average annual solar radiation value of 5.28 kilowatt hours per square meter per day (kWh/m2/day). [1]

The month with the highest historical solar radition values in Fort Smith is August with an average of 6.18 kWh/m2/day, followed by September at 6.13 kWh/m2/day and July at 6.01 kWh/m2/day. [1]

The three months that historically average the lowest average solar radiation levels in Fort Smith (Arkansas) are December with an average of 4.08 kWh/m2/day, followed by January with an average of 4.39 kWh/m2/day and February at 4.71 kWh/m2/day. [1]

Solar Power Comparison: Fort Smith vs. the U.S.

Solar Power Levels in Fort Smith

The average monthly solar radiation level in Fort Smith, AR, of 5.28 kilowatt hours per square meter per day (kWh/m2/day) is approximately 34% greater than the average level of 3.93 kWh/m2/day in a city with historically low levels (WA) and is approximately 20% less than the average level of 6.61 kWh/m2/day in a city with historically high levels (NV). Solar Output Analysis for Fort Smith, AR

Solar Radiation Data in Fort Smith

Fort Smith (AR) has a average annual solar AC output value of 5870.45 kilowatt hours (AC). [2]

The month with the highest historical solar power output in Fort Smith is August with an average of 555.5 kWhac, followed by September at 540.74 kWhac and July at 536.65 kWhac. [2]

The three months that historically average the lowest average solar output levels in Fort Smith (Arkansas) are December with an average of 403.22 kWhac, followed by February with an average of 421.67 kWhac and January at 441.86 kWhac. [2]
